About Colo, IA

Colo is a city in Iowa, located in Story County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 1,122 residents. It is a middle-aged city, with a median age of 40.8 years.

Economically, Colo is a middle-income community. The median household income of $79,667 is near the national average. Approximately 3.9%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 3.5%, below the national average.

The real estate market in Colo is an affordable housing market. Median home values stand at $184,300, which is below the national average. Renters typically pay around $1,054 per month. Homeownership is high at 85.5%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.

The population of Colo is well-educated. 46.8%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— above the national average. The community is primarily White (96.52%).
